WASHINHTON T,,n. SM
The nfflrA nf nriret arimtnlaewa.
tion (OPA) today asked house
wives io spread out" the use
Of their K L. M anl W aul
stamps, which expire next Tuetv
uy, in oraer io avoid a last
minute rush to retail stores, -'-
Pointing out there is nothing
to be gained in waiting until
the last few davi in n
red stamps, OPA said that
nousewives snopping well ahead
of the exriiratinn rioaHHn -.ill
find stores less crowded and a
greater variety of meats, oils
and cheeses in the counters.
Validity dates of red stamps
to be used durine? Julv ia.ni k
announced soon.
Blue stamps K, L and M used
for the TlUrchAMk ft eenneil -J
processed foods expire July 7.
vanaiiy aaies or the next series
of blue stamris also will ha am.
nounced soon. ;
